OSWEGO COUNTY – On August 6th, 2025, Kali Seaman, 23, of Schroeppel, was arrested for Vehicular Manslaughter in the first degree, Aggravated Driving While Intoxicated (Leandra’s Law), Driving While Ability Impaired by Drugs, and issued several traffic tickets. Seaman was the driver in the July 9th crash on State Route 49 in Hastings that resulted in the death of a two-year-old boy.
Follow up investigation determined that Seaman was impaired by cannabis at the time she was driving.
Seaman turned herself in for arrest and was subsequently arraigned in Oswego County CAP Court where she was remanded to Oswego County Jail in lieu of $25,000 cash or $50,000 bond.
